G.C. Andersen Partners, a New York-based investment bank, has closed a senior credit facility for A-AirComp LLC, an affiliate of Acme Lift. A-AirComp is a strategic alliance that began in January 2016 between Acme Lift and Sullair LLC that enabled Acme Lift, which specializes in the re-rental of large aerial equipment and telehandlers, to expand its product offering to include large, mobile air compressors.

“Acme Lift is the world’s largest wholesale rental company and has a unique and highly effective wholesale business model that enables us to provide the safest and newest fleet of large aerial lifts and air compressors to our customers,” said Woody Weld, Acme Lift chairman and CEO. “The local, regional and national equipment rental companies partner with Acme enabling them to provide their customer with a full complement of equipment including specialized higher-lifting aerial units and large air compressors.”

The senior credit facility was provided by Amarillo National Bank and will further expand A-AirComp’s air compressor fleet. G.C. Andersen Partners Capital acted as exclusive financial advisor and placement agent. During the past five years, G.C. Andersen has advised in transactions in the industrial services and equipment rental industries with an aggregate transaction value of more than $500 million.

“The alliance between Sullair and Acme Lift gives us yet another avenue to expand our large portable line,” said Russell Warner, Sullair vice president rental and infrastructure. “We are pleased to offer our channel partners an additional option outside of purchasing outright and the ability to supplement their operations by performing service and warranty work on the units. It also presents our channel partners with new opportunities to bid larger jobs without having to invest significant capital.”
